An Automotive Microcontroller Unit (MCU) is a type of semiconductor device that is used in vehicles for controlling various functions such as engine management, lighting, airbags, and entertainment systems. These MCUs are designed to operate under harsh environmental conditions and provide reliability and real-time performance.

Market Segmentation

The Automotive Microcontroller Unit (MCU) Market Analysis by Types is segmented into:

8 Bit Microcontroller Unit16 Bit Microcontroller Unit32 Bit Microcontroller UnitOthers

The automotive Microcontroller Unit (MCU) market consists of various types based on the bit architecture - 8 Bit, 16 Bit, 32 Bit, and Others. 8 Bit MCUs are typically used for simple and cost-effective applications, 16 Bit MCUs offer a balance between performance and cost, while 32 Bit MCUs provide high processing power and advanced features. The Others segment may include specialized MCUs for specific automotive applications. Each type caters to different requirements and budgets in the automotive industry.

The Automotive Microcontroller Unit (MCU) Market Industry Research by Application is segmented into:

Body ElectronicsChassis and PowertrainInfotainment and Telematics

Automotive Microcontroller Units (MCUs) play a crucial role in various applications within the automotive industry. In the Body Electronics segment, MCUs are used to control features such as lighting, climate control, and door locks. In the Chassis and Powertrain market, MCUs help in managing engine performance, transmission systems, and stability control. In Infotainment and Telematics, MCUs support navigation, entertainment systems, and communication technologies. Overall, MCUs are essential components that enhance the performance and functionality of modern vehicles.

STMicroelectronics is a prominent player in the Automotive MCU market with a strong focus on providing high-performance and efficient solutions. The company has seen significant market growth due to its innovative products and strategic partnerships with automotive manufacturers. STMicroelectronics reported sales revenue of USD 9.56 billion in 2020.

Infineon is another leading player in the Automotive MCU market, offering a wide range of products for automotive applications. The company has experienced steady growth, driven by the increasing demand for advanced electronics in vehicles. Infineon reported sales revenue of USD 8.56 billion in 2020.

NXP is also a key player in the Automotive MCU market, known for its high-quality products and technological expertise. The company has witnessed strong market growth due to its focus on developing solutions for autonomous driving and connected vehicles. NXP reported sales revenue of USD 8.61 billion in 2020.
